До этого не обновлялись? Обновление не прерывали?

Обновлялся, все прошло благополучно. Никаких проблем.
Перегрузи ОС для порядка , и выше писали уже , выполни -
sudo pacman -Syyu
Потом весь лог выложи сюда .

:: Synchronizing package databases...
 archlinuxfr               15.4 KiB   233K/s 00:00 [######################] 100%
 core                     123.0 KiB  1863K/s 00:00 [######################] 100%
 extra                   1690.4 KiB   925K/s 00:02 [######################] 100%
 community                  3.7 MiB   830K/s 00:05 [######################] 100%
 multilib                 185.1 KiB   926K/s 00:00 [######################] 100%
:: Starting full system upgrade...
error: could not open file /var/lib/pacman/local/rest-0.8.0-1/desc: No such file or directory
resolving dependencies...
error: could not open file /var/lib/pacman/local/bc-1.06.95-3/desc: No such file or directory
error: could not open file /var/lib/pacman/local/mime-types-9-1/desc: No such file or directory
looking for conflicting packages...
warning: could not fully load metadata for package rest-0.8.0-1
error: failed to prepare transaction (invalid or corrupted package)
Откуда такой ? Вот у меня -
## Arch Linux repository mirrorlist
## Generated on 2017-01-06

## Russia
Server =$repo/os/$arch
Server =$repo/os/$arch

когда устанавливал из списка брал для России. Первые обновления прошли гладко, а вот сейчас столкнулся с проблемой.
Попробовал поставить твои сервера, проблема осталась.
А что там у тебя , покажи -
cat /etc/pacman.d/mirrorlist

## Arch Linux repository mirrorlist
## Sorted by mirror score from mirror status page
## Generated on 2016-12-01
Server =$repo/os/$arch
## Score: 0.3, Czech Republic
Server =$repo/os/$arch
## Score: 0.4, Germany
Server =$repo/os/$arch
## Score: 0.4, France
Server =$repo/os/$arch
## Score: 0.4, Netherlands
Server =$repo/os/$arch
## Score: 0.4, Germany
Server =$repo/os/$arch
## Score: 0.5, Bosnia and Herzegovina
Server =$repo/os/$arch
## Score: 0.6, Norway
Server =$repo/os/$arch
## Score: 0.6, Norway
Server =$repo/os/$arch
## Score: 0.6, Russia

А зачем 2 раза
Include = /etc/pacman.d/mirrorlist

Include = /etc/pacman.d/mirrorlist

#Include = /etc/pacman.d/mirrorlist

Include = /etc/pacman.d/mirrorlist
Неудачно скопировал
А зачем 2 раза
Include = /etc/pacman.d/mirrorlist

Include = /etc/pacman.d/mirrorlist

#Include = /etc/pacman.d/mirrorlist

Include = /etc/pacman.d/mirrorlist
Неудачно скопировал
1. Спрячьте "простыни" в тег <code>
2. Попробуйте:
# pacman -Syyu

Не работает, таже ошибка.
~]$ sudo pacman -Syu
:: Synchronizing package databases...
archlinuxfr is up to date
core is up to date
extra 1690.5 KiB 3.07M/s 00:01 [######################] 100%
community 3.7 MiB 11.0M/s 00:00 [######################] 100%
multilib is up to date
:: Starting full system upgrade...
error: could not open file /var/lib/pacman/local/firefox-50.1.0-1/desc: No such file or directory
error: could not open file /var/lib/pacman/local/rest-0.8.0-1/desc: No such file or directory
resolving dependencies...
error: could not open file /var/lib/pacman/local/bc-1.06.95-3/desc: No such file or directory
error: could not open file /var/lib/pacman/local/mime-types-9-1/desc: No such file or directory
looking for conflicting packages...
warning: could not fully load metadata for package firefox-50.1.0-1
error: failed to prepare transaction (invalid or corrupted package)

Вот такие надписи выводит терминал.

Содержимое файла Pacman.conf:
# /etc/pacman.conf
# See the pacman.conf(5) manpage for option and repository directives

# The following paths are commented out with their default values listed.
# If you wish to use different paths, uncomment and update the paths.
#RootDir     = /
#DBPath      = /var/lib/pacman/
#CacheDir    = /var/cache/pacman/pkg/
#LogFile     = /var/log/pacman.log
#GPGDir      = /etc/pacman.d/gnupg/
#HookDir     = /etc/pacman.d/hooks/
HoldPkg     = pacman glibc
#XferCommand = /usr/bin/curl -C - -f %u > %o
#XferCommand = /usr/bin/wget --passive-ftp -c -O %o %u
#CleanMethod = KeepInstalled
#UseDelta    = 0.7
Команда обновлений: pacman -Syu

Прошлые обновления встали без проблем, с тех пор никаких настроек не производил в системе.

В чем может быть причина ошибки ?
Ну так и быть...
Я понятия не имею почему не работает root (вроде как по умолчанию должен, тут вам чисто не повезло)))

И так начнём...
Открываете cupsd.conf, там есть
Стандартная политика, отредактировать надо её...
<Policy default>
Если чего непонятно спрашивайте. Конкретный пункт.

p.s. после изменения желательно
# systemctl restart org.cups.cupsd.service
p.p.s. если вы хоть краем глаза глянули эти правила, увидели что для таких ограничений как CUPS-Add-Modify-Printer CUPS-Delete-Printer и др.
используется не конкретный пользователь, а массив @SYSTEM (конечно можно вместо него прописать своего пользователя или группу), но лучше просто добавить пользователя в него. Он формируется в файле /etc/cups/cups-files.conf SystemGroup.

Все спасибо разобрался с проблемой!

Все дело было в root пароле, что удивительно, ведь при установке системы вписывал тот же пароль.

Проблема разрешилась через - sudo passwd

Вы издеваетесь?

Я это видел. Но что-то так и не понял как настроить доступ. Вроде же все по умолчанию должно работать. Если знаете, что конкретно подрпаивть, то буду признателен за подсказку.

З.Ы.: вопрос задал в разделе новичков, так что думаю насмешки не очень уместны, иначе зачем эта ветвь... .